dtx: add detection of AMR DTX frames for osmo-bts-trx

Currently we do not detect any of the DTX frames (SID_FIRST, SID_UPDATE
etc.) Detecting and tagging those frames as is_sub is important for
measurement processing. Also the RTP marker bit must be set on each
ONSET frame.

 - Add detection of DTX frames
 - Tag DTX frames as is_sub and set frame type to AMR_SID
 - Set RTP marker bit when ONSET frames are received

+               /* The AFS_ONSET frame itself does not result into an RTP frame
+                * since it only contains a recognition pattern that marks the
+                * end of the DTX interval. To mark the end of the DTX interval
+                * in the RTP stream as well, the voice frame after the
+                * AFS_ONSET frame is used. */
